Tesla, Inc. Accounts Payable increased by 9.9% to $14.70B in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ric grew by 9.1%, from $13.47B to $14.70B. Over 5 years (FY 2020 to FY 2025), Accounts Payable shows an upward trend with a 17.2% CAGR.
An increase can signal improved cash management or extended payment terms, while a decrease may indicate faster payments to suppliers or reduced purchasing activity.
